Output d60b954a188f8f9a744ac9db854c1727edf7b17c82e89f9b1e0af8769f6b7d12:0

value
2810972544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40e74c3a820f96dc499009fd58660453c4297611 OP_EQUAL
address
37cCFfuLHQLtK4RumHgiBCDf3VR8Hyh3CW
transaction
d60b954a188f8f9a744ac9db854c1727edf7b17c82e89f9b1e0af8769f6b7d12
spent
true